Experience – a.k.a. Enactive Attainment “Mastery experience” is the most important factor deciding a person’s self-efficacy. Simply put, success raises self-efficacy, failure lowers it. “Children cannot be fooled by empty praise and condescending encouragement.

Those who have a low self-efficacy expect that they will fail. Finally, self-efficacy affects people’s emotional reactions, such as anxiety and distress, and thought patterns. Thus, individuals with low self-efficacy about a particular task may ruminate about their personal deficiencies rather than thinking about accomplishing or attending to the task 2020-12-14 · Let’s start by looking at 5 signs that you don’t have the right level of self efficacy. You stop taking action and procrastinate over things. You don’t like to set goals. You fear failing.
People with low self-efficacy have weak aspirations that often results in disappointments and lack of self-fulfillment (Margolis and McCabe, 2006).

People's beliefs … Low self-efficacy can lead people to believe tasks are harder than they actually are. This often results in poor task planning, as well as increased stress. Observational evidence shows that people become erratic and unpredictable when engaging in a task in which they have low self-efficacy.
